REPORT
Thus far this project is working out extremely well. With all of the premium promotional tools that we have, getting coverage into locations has become a cake walk. No one tool has over shadowed any of the other tools, but certain tools work better than other ones based upon the locations. Obviously, the capes work better in the salons & shops, but the key chains work better in smaller, more intimate spots, such as clothing stores, malls, gas stations and liquor stores. The t-shirts are more successful in the clubs because it allows us to put up posters in clubs that usual wouldn’t let us post bills in the building and we can get people to wear them around the club to promote within the club.
